Публикации по теме 'r'
Освоение R Shiny: 5 основных принципов, которые нужно знать. И как начать
Начало работы с Shiny может быть ошеломляющим. Помимо знакомства с R, вам также необходимо знать многие концепции, связанные с веб-дизайном, интерактивностью, развертыванием, веб-хостингом, отладкой и масштабируемостью.
5 основных компонентов, которые помогли мне взглянуть на Shiny с высоты птичьего полета:
Веб-сервер .
Shiny — это, по сути, веб-сервер, основной задачей которого является обработка запросов от клиентов (веб-браузер) и возврат ответов клиентам в виде..
Вопросы по теме 'r'
Можно ли в базовой графике разбить метки осей на 2 строки?
Я пытаюсь разделить метки оси x на две строки. Я также хотел бы, чтобы метки были повернуты на 45 градусов. Как я могу это сделать?
Что у меня есть до сих пор:
N <- 10
dnow <- data.frame(x=1:N, y=runif(N), labels=paste("This is...
25700 просмотров
schedule
22.12.2023
могу ли я найти позицию в R, избегая зацикливания?
Это вопрос на букву "Р":
предположим, у меня есть вектор из 3 букв, например: «BBSSHHSRBSBBS», что мне нравится находить, так это положение первой буквы «S», которая появляется после последовательности «B». Например, в векторе выше первая буква...
375 просмотров
schedule
09.01.2024
Возможная ошибка в R all.equal
Я столкнулся с некоторым странным поведением в функции all.equal R. По сути, я создаю два одинаковых кадра данных по-разному, а затем вызываю функцию all.equal (также проверяя данные и атрибуты).
Код для воспроизведения поведения выглядит...
1201 просмотров
schedule
17.12.2023
Неравномерная (длина столбцов) сводная таблица в R
Я загружаю свои данные из mysql с двумя столбцами: id, rt
id соответствует многим rts на практике (моя плохо спроектированная таблица):
id rt
1 5129052 2
2 5129052 2
3 5129052 5
4 5129052 6
5 7125052 0
6 7125052 1
7 7125052 2...
933 просмотров
schedule
10.01.2024
Как отобразить процентную метку в верхней части каждой полосы
Я новичок в RI, я использую ggplot для отображения гистограммы. Я хочу отображать процент верхней части каждого столбца. Я не хочу преобразовывать ось Y в процентную метку. Скорее я хочу отображать частоту по оси Y и в процентах. каждой группы в...
6118 просмотров
schedule
31.12.2023
Как преобразовать график взаимодействия регрессии в ggplot?
Может кто-нибудь показать мне, как построить с помощью ggplot эффект взаимодействия ниже (код, сгенерированный с использованием это инструмент):
xx <- c(40,65)
yy <- c(26.77,37.15)
x <- c(40,65) # <-- x-coords for lines
y1...
1518 просмотров
schedule
07.12.2023
sapply с данными Performance Analytics
У меня есть фрейм данных, состоящий из временных рядов возврата, который имеет следующие столбцы
date x1 x3 x8 x11
x.R - это мой фрейм данных, состоящий из возвратов
Я хотел бы использовать метод findDrawdowns в инструментах Performance...
94 просмотров
schedule
09.01.2024
Метки крайних значений ggplot2 в geom_boxplot
Я пытаюсь добавить метки к geom_boxplot для экстремальных значений с помощью dplyr и получаю несоответствие либо с ggplot, либо с dplyr. Что я делаю не так?
#toy exmaple...
645 просмотров
schedule
01.01.2024
R: кадр данных подмножества/группы с максимальным значением?
Учитывая такой фрейм данных:
gid set a b
1 1 1 1 9
2 1 2 -2 -3
3 1 3 5 6
4 2 2 -4 -7
5 2 6 5 10
6 2 9 2 0
Как я могу подмножить / сгруппировать фрейм данных уникального gid с максимальным значением set и...
845 просмотров
schedule
21.12.2023
Аргументы командной строки в R равны нулю
Я кодирую на R.
Я думал, что добился неплохих успехов в R. Я создал сценарий, который считывает аргументы командной строки (был один единственный аргумент, это было имя файла данных), считывал данные из .csv, выполнял регрессию и распечатал...
257 просмотров
schedule
19.10.2023
Проблемы при создании пакета R (принудительно добавленные NA)
Я написал пакет Boggler , который включает в себя Play.Boggle() , которая вызывает в строке 87 индикатор выполнения с использованием shell :
shell(cmd = sprintf('Rscript.exe R/progress_bar.R "%i"', time.limit + 1), wait=FALSE)
Все...
405 просмотров
schedule
27.10.2023
Как связать данные из таблиц разной длины
Хорошо, я уверен, что есть простое решение. Предполагая следующие данные
A <- 1:10
B <- rep("Part A", 10)
C <- 10:19
df1 <- data.frame(A,B,C)
A <- 1:9
B <- rep("Part B", 9)
D <- 20:28
df2 <- data.frame(A,B,D)
Теперь...
49 просмотров
schedule
26.12.2023
R подключение к sqlite
Невозможно подключиться к sqlite из R. Sqlite3 установлен на сервере linxu и может создавать/изменять. Но R не подключается.
library(dplyr)
library(RSQLite)
> db <- src_sqlite("my_db.sqlite3", create = TRUE)
Error in .local(drv, ...) :...
6818 просмотров
schedule
06.01.2024
R блестящий: изолировать переменные сеанса
Я пытаюсь изолировать раздел, содержащий значение сеанса session$sendCustomMessage , чтобы я мог отправлять сообщение при нажатии ActionButton . Пользователь загружает файл, после чего становится видимым ActionButton . Только при нажатии кнопки...
734 просмотров
schedule
22.10.2023
линейная интерполяция пропущенных значений во временных рядах
Я хотел бы добавить все недостающие даты между минимальной и максимальной датой в data.frame и линейно интерполировать все отсутствующие значения, например
df <- data.frame(date = as.Date(c("2015-10-05","2015-10-08","2015-10-09",...
14201 просмотров
schedule
29.12.2023
R Shiny: использовать один и тот же checkBoxGroup дважды
В приведенном ниже коде показан пользовательский интерфейс с двумя вкладками, каждая из которых содержит одну и ту же панель флажков. Я хотел бы, чтобы одна панель обновлялась, если другая обновляется, и наоборот. На сервере используется функция...
389 просмотров
schedule
22.12.2023
R Нарисуйте несколько функций с разными параметрами на одном графике
Это продолжение сообщения о Draw min, max function in R
Я хотел бы нарисовать несколько функций с разными параметрами на одном графике. Но групповой аргумент ggplot, похоже, не работает.
Данные:
# data preparation/ load
feTargetPv <-...
1062 просмотров
schedule
13.12.2023
R Gui: создание окна графика больше, чем номинал по умолчанию.
В Windows R Gui я пытаюсь создать окно графика больше, чем по умолчанию. Я использую dev.new() для этой цели (см. Создание окна графика определенного размера ), но он просто не создает окно больше, чем параметр din по умолчанию (который не может...
338 просмотров
schedule
16.12.2023
ggplot: добавить скрипку к линейному графику
Я рисую линейный график в ggplot. Каждая линия соответствует одному человеку и его развитию во времени. Упрощенный воспроизводимый пример:
dat <- data.frame(x=rep(1:10, 10), y=rnorm(100), person=rep(LETTERS[1:10], each=10))
ggplot(dat, aes(x,...
609 просмотров
schedule
19.11.2023
Как сделать гистограмму в R с независимыми значениями оси X
(Первый пользователь R) Итак, я пытаюсь сделать перекрывающиеся графики гистограмм с разными диапазонами для значений оси X, которые я могу легко воспроизвести из файла Excel. Я чувствую, что я на правильном пути, потому что он строит обе гистограммы...
544 просмотров
schedule
15.12.2023